Overview

Houlihan Lokey, Inc. (NYSE:HLI) is a global investment bank with expertise in mergers and acquisitions, capital markets, financial restructuring, and financial and valuation advisory. Houlihan Lokey serves corporations, institutions, and governments worldwide with offices in the Americas, Europe, the Middle East, and the Asia-Pacific region.

Financial Restructuring

Houlihan Lokey has the largest, most experienced worldwide financial restructuring practice of any investment banking firm, with more than 300 professionals located in offices across the globe. In 2022, we worked on more than 125 restructuring-related transactions on behalf of companies, their creditors and shareholders, and other constituents.

Scope

As a Vice President in our Financial Restructuring Group you will lead execution on a variety of transactions, including debtor- and creditor-side restructurings and distressed mergers and acquisitions. The group offers a unique opportunity to work on projects that provide exposure to a wide variety of financial advisory and investment banking products and industries.

These services include:

  • Advising companies and stakeholders in out-of-court and Chapter 11 restructurings
  • Raising debt and equity financing
  • Providing distressed M&A advisory services
  • Advising in special situations with elements of distressed investing
  • Participating in complex negotiations on behalf of our clients

Responsibilities

  • You will lead the execution on a variety of transactions, including creditor- and debtor-side restructurings and distressed mergers & acquisitions
  • Prepare, analyze and help explain historical and projected financial information
  • Coordinate and perform business due diligence, lead and execute M&A transactions
  • Prepare confidential information memoranda, management presentations, marketing pitches and other presentations
  • Value companies and businesses
  • Assist in the marketing and planning of engagements
  • Build relationships and maintain direct contact with clients, prospective clients and professional advisors

Requirement Qualifications

  • Degree qualified
  • 7-11 years’ experience in Restructuring or Leveraged Finance
  • Proven deal execution experience in Financial Restructuring, Leveraged Finance or M&A
  • Demonstrable experience in leading discussions with senior client executives and target management
  • Develop and review financial models including database systems
  • Must have the ability to handle multiple assignments simultaneously
  • Strong work ethic, organizational skills and ability to multitask
  • Ability to work independently in a fast-paced environment
  • Ability to grow our business and act entrepreneurially
  • Motivated, creative, outgoing and possess strong skills in financial analysis
  • Strong knowledge of accounting and applied financial theory
  • Keen analytical abilities
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Assist in initiating and extending group marketing and client development efforts
  • Develop professional network and relationships with firm, client and target professionals
  • Management skills in supervising and training staff
